iPad Sales Continue to Decline [Chart]

Here's a look at iPad unit sales since their debut in 2010 from Benedict Evans.

The chart below shows trailing twelve month unit sales in millions. Apple today announced that it sold 9.883 million iPads in its fourth fiscal quarter of 2015. That's a 20% year over year decline.
